Output 58eb588c67dc973fb235b1ffbbefee1219ca1d78ec7161a4bfcc9f4ba06f84e5:8

value
67108864
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9841a3c845f488089d5ae014b6a42dcce38431aeeb7fb5a53097857b4f390a4
address
bc1pexzp50yytaygpzw44cq5k6jzmn8rssc6a6mlkkjnp9u90d8njzjqvysckz
transaction
58eb588c67dc973fb235b1ffbbefee1219ca1d78ec7161a4bfcc9f4ba06f84e5
spent
true